Abstract(in English) This paper presents the total efficiency formula of RF voltage doubler with an LC matching circuit. To formulate the total efficiency, the voltage doubler with an LC matching circuit is expressed by the three behavior models: 1) rectification operation with the ideal waveform; 2) power loss of parasitic elements in the diode; and 3) impedance matching with LC element. Then, we formulate rectification efficiency or insertion loss for three behavior models. We design the diode's gate width for a voltage doubler with LC matching by the theoretical equation of the total efficiency. As a result, the theoretical total efficiency is in good agreement with the simulated one. In addition, the optimized gate width of 2000um calculated by the theoretical equation is close to the simulated one of 1700um.
